My young son Just got his first Tama and over the last 3 days it's died 3 times. Now we've read as much as possible on this little guy. and pretty much understand the idea but why does it never want to play games? It's Food and Happiness are full and still it will only play a game maybe once and that's it. Are we missing something?

I do know if you give it a snack it will play another game but too many snacks aint good for it ;o)

Any advise would help.

TY

 
You really can't force your tama to play a game if it doesn't want to. I've heard some people claim that if you give it a timeout it will listen to you, but I've never found this to work- plus you'll make it even more unhappy. So I don't recommend that. What I always do give it a snack and then it will a game. Also if it's overweight it will play many games in a row until it gets down to it's "ideal" weight, at which point it will refuse to play (unless you give it another snack). :huh:

Snacks don't make it unhappy, they make it happy. As for snacks being healthy, well, feeding it one or two in order to make its weight go up so you can play a game... that really leaves no consequences on its health. Through playing the game you're going to make it lose the weight it gained when it ate the snacks. No harm done.

Just don't overdo it and feed it like ten snacks in a row.
